How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Middle Village?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Middle Village Studio Apartments | $1,864 | $1,350 | $2,247 |
| Middle Village 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,298 | $1,400 | $3,250 |
| Middle Village 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,596 | $1,700 | $4,800 |
| Middle Village 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,862 | $2,200 | $4,275 |
| Middle Village 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,500 | $3,300 | $3,700 |
